WebDetails. family is a generic function with methods for classes "glm" and "lm" (the latter returning gaussian () ). For the binomial and quasibinomial families the response can be specified in one of three ways: As a factor: ‘success’ is interpreted as the factor not having the first level (and hence usually of having the second level). Webglm( numAcc˜roadType+weekDay, family=poisson(link=log), data=roadData) fits a model Y i ∼ Poisson(µ i), where log(µ i) = X iβ. Omitting the linkargument, and setting family=poisson, we get the same answer because the log link is the canonical link for the Poisson family. Other families available include gaussian, binomial, inverse ...
